Casio Teases Comic-Book-Inspired G‑Shock Watches Ahead of Imminent Launch

Casio is about to drop two fresh, comic book-inspired G-Shock collaborations with artist Joshua Vides, and the designs have now surfaced after days of teasing on social media. The upcoming models are the DW-5600JV-7 and the DW-6900JV-1, both styled to look like they’ve been sketched by hand with bold, pen-like outlines and playful graphic accents.

The Casio G-Shock DW-5600JV-7 sticks to the brand’s classic rectangular digital shape. It comes in a clean white resin case and matching strap, decorated with black detailing that mimics inked linework—giving the watch a striking “drawn-on” look that feels straight out of a comic panel.

If you prefer the iconic round G-Shock silhouette, the DW-6900JV-1 goes in the opposite direction with a black resin case and strap. Instead of black outlines on white, this one flips the vibe with white pen-stroke accents over the darker base, creating a high-contrast design that still delivers the same illustrated, comic-inspired effect.

Despite the artistic exterior, these are still full-on G-Shock watches built for everyday wear. Both models feature a light background digital display with darker digits for clear readability. They also include an LED backlight—and there’s a fun hidden touch here, as the illumination reveals an image of a traffic cone.

In terms of functionality, Casio is keeping the feature set familiar and practical. You’re getting a 1/100th second stopwatch, hourly time signals, a multifunction alarm, and a countdown timer. They’re also water resistant to 200 meters, and include a fully automatic calendar that runs all the way through the year 2099, making them as dependable as they are stylish.

Release is set for the US on March 14th, but pricing hasn’t been confirmed yet. Details about a wider launch, including possible availability in European markets like Germany, are still unclear for now.
